zoukankan      html  css  js  c++  java
  • docker mysql5.7

    拉镜像

    docker pull mysql:5.7

    创建数据目录

    mkdir -p /home/dockerdata/mysql/conf
    mkdir -p /home/dockerdata/mysql/logs
    mkdir -p /home/dockerdata/mysql/mysql

    创建配置文件

    复制代码
    cd /home/dockerdata/mysql/conf/
    vi my.cnf
    
    [client]
    default-character-set=utf8mb4
    [mysql]
    default-character-set=utf8mb4
    [mysqld]

      #取消 group 严格模式

     sql-mode=STRICT_TRANS_TABLES,NO_ZERO_IN_DATE,NO_ZERO_DATE,ERROR_FOR_DIVISION_BY_ZERO,NO_AUTO_CREATE_USER,NO_ENGINE_SUBSTITUTION

     character-set-server=utf8mb4

    
    
    #保存后退出
    复制代码

    运行镜像

    docker run --restart always -p 3306:3306 --name mysql -v /home/dockerdata/mysql/conf/my.cnf:/etc/mysql/my.cnf -v /home/dockerdata/mysql/logs:/logs -v /home/dockerdata/mysql/mysql:/var/lib/mysql -e MYSQL_ROOT_PASSWORD=root -d mysql:5.7

    进入镜像

    docker exec -it  mysql  /bin/bash

    进入mysql

    mysql -uroot -proot
  • 相关阅读:
    day89
    day88
    day87
    day86
    day85
    day84
    day83
    Maven仓库汇总
    [转载]AngularJS入门教程04:双向绑定
    [转载]AngularJS入门教程03:迭代器
  • 原文地址:https://www.cnblogs.com/yscec/p/13659358.html
Copyright © 2011-2022 走看看